While his mother was a devout Unionist, Perkins felt that it was his right as a Southern man to fight for the south. He enlisted at Jackson, Tennessee, before his 16th birthday with the \"Southern Guards\" under the command of Lieutant Colonel Pick Jones. He joined the 7th Cavarly in 1862. Throughout his career as a soldier, he was involved in numerous battles, some small skirmishes in town and some bigger battles involving his whole regiment. His foot and leg were injured in one of the battles, which incapicipated him for a while. He was also keeper of the Confederate Flag for these battles, guarding it with his life. Perkins was captured by the Union Army but was able to escape back to his regiment in Memphis, Tennessee.
